HoneyMoney
If like me you're struggling for what to do about a wedding gift list, then it might be worth you having a wee look at www.honeymoney.co.uk
HoneyMoney allows guests to purchase parts of your honeymoon in affordable amounts, whether is champagne by the pool in Mauritius or Italian cooking classes in Venice even flights and hotels; you can pick what you would like and then your guests can view your wish list and contribute towards whatever you have chosen. It is a far more personal way of guests giving money because they see where their money is going.

Working with colours: Breakfast at Tiffanys
On one of my many visits to the wedding section of Martha Stewart's website (if you haven't been already I would strongly recommend it!) I discovered some fab images of a New York wedding themed entirely around Tiffanys...

I love the subtle twist (tiffany blue alone is just too easy!) Through adding coral and blush pinks it lifts the tiffany blue and adds more depth to the colour scheme...

It's one of my favourite ways to work with colours, pick your favourite colour and either team it with different shades of an opposite colour or different shades of the same colour, the effect is always beautiful!
